  2. Encke’s Comet, faint comet having the shortest orbital period (about 3.3 years) of any known; it was also only the second comet (after Halley’s) to have its period established.   3. 2 de oct. de 2023 · Although Сomet Encke is named after German astronomer Johann Franz Encke, he was not the first to see it. It was first observed independently by two French astronomers Pierre Méchain and Charles Messier in 1786. Then, it was seen by British astronomer Caroline Herschel in 1795 and by another French astronomer Jean-Louis Pons in 1818.

  5. Johann Franz Encke1791-1865 German astronomer known for his mathematical work in astronomy, especially on short periodic comets. Following the discovery of a comet with a very short orbiting period around the Sun (3.3 years), Encke developed (in 1819) the mathematical formulae needed to calculate the orbits of this and other short periodic comets.

  6. Cometa Encke / 2P. Descubierto oficialmente por primera vez en 1786, y con un período muy corto, de 3,3 años, el cometa Encke es uno de los cometas mejor estudiados del cielo. La trayectoria elíptica del Encke va desde las afueras de la órbita de Marte hasta bien entrada la órbita de Mercurio.
